Description
Cytokinetics is a specialty cardiovascular biopharmaceutical company, building on its over 25 years of pioneering scientific innovations in muscle biology, and advancing a pipeline of potential new medicines for patients suffering from diseases of cardiac muscle dysfunction.
The Associate Director, Talent Acquisition (Europe) will play a critical role in shaping and executing Cytokinetics’ talent acquisition strategy across Europe. Partnering closely with business leaders, Human Resources, and cross-functional stakeholders, this individual will leverage workforce planning and talent market insights to drive hiring strategies, strengthen recruiting capabilities, and deliver exceptional talent outcomes that support Cytokinetics' continued growth.
This role combines strategic leadership with hands-on execution and requires the ability to influence senior stakeholders, lead complex hiring initiatives across multiple European countries, and continuously enhance recruiting operations, process, and candidate experiences. The successful candidate will bring strategic thinking, creativity, business acumen, analytical rigor, and a relentless drive for continuous improvement to build scalable talent acquisition capabilities that enable business growth.
This role reports to the Head of Talent Management (US) with a dotted line to the Head of HR Europe. This is a hybrid role based in Zug, Switzerland and expected to be onsite 4 days/week in accordance with company policy.
RESPONSIBILITIES
Talent Acquisition Strategy & Execution
- Serve as the lead Talent Acquisition partner for Europe, developing and executing recruiting strategies aligned with business priorities and workforce plans.
- Lead full-cycle recruitment across multiple European countries for Commercial, Medical Affairs, Global Supply Chain & Tech Ops, Regulatory, Quality, and G&A functions.
- Partner with business leaders, Human Resources, and Total Rewards to anticipate hiring needs, provide talent market insights, and develop effective sourcing approaches.
- Develop and maintain strategic talent pipelines for critical and business-sensitive roles across the region.
- Oversee relationships with executive search firms, recruitment agencies, and other external talent partners to ensure effective talent delivery.
- Lead talent attraction initiatives, employer branding efforts, university partnerships, and diversity-focused sourcing strategies to strengthen candidate pipelines and market presence.
- Deliver an exceptional candidate experience while ensuring efficient and effective hiring outcomes.
Stakeholder Management & Recruiting Operations
- Serve as a trusted advisor to European business leaders and HR partners, providing guidance on hiring decisions, workforce planning, and labor market trends.
- Establish and continuously improve recruiting processes, tools, reporting, and governance frameworks to drive consistency, scalability, and operational excellence across Europe.
- Ensure recruiting practices comply with applicable employment regulations, GDPR requirements, and local market considerations.
- Develop recruiting metrics and reporting to provide insights into hiring performance, organizational needs, and process effectiveness.
- Partner closely with global Talent Acquisition and Human Resources teams to ensure alignment across processes, systems, and policies.
Team Leadership
- Lead and develop contract recruiters supporting European hiring activities, ensuring high-quality execution and alignment with recruiting priorities.
- Provide coaching, guidance, and subject matter expertise to hiring managers and HR partners on talent acquisition best practices.
QUALIFICATIONS
- Bachelor's degree required; advanced degree preferred.
- 10+ years of progressive talent acquisition experience, preferably within the pharmaceutical, biotechnology, or life sciences industry.
- Demonstrated experience recruiting across multiple European countries and navigating diverse employment practices and labor regulations.
- Experience developing talent acquisition strategies, talent pipelines, scalable recruiting processes, and recruiting programs that support organizational growth.
- Strong stakeholder management skills with the ability to influence senior leaders and build trusted partnerships across functions and geographies.
- Experience recruiting within Commercial, Medical Affairs, Global Supply Chain & Tech Ops, Regulatory, Quality, and/or G&A functions preferred.
- Strong knowledge of recruiting technologies and Applicant Tracking Systems, preferably Workday Recruiting, including experience leveraging AI-enabled recruiting tools.
- Experience leading recruiters, external recruiting partners, or talent acquisition programs.
- Strong analytical, communication, influencing, and project management skills.
- Fluent English required; German and/or French preferred.
- Ability to work onsite in Zug, Switzerland at least four days per week.

Pay Range:
The salary range for this role in Zug, Switzerland is CHF 162’400 – CHF 203’000 gross annually. Final compensation will depend on skills, experience, and internal equity considerations.In line with Switzerland equal pay regulations, we apply objective, gender-neutral criteria to determine compensation. We actively monitor pay equity through our annual Gender Equality Index and are committed to maintaining fair and transparent pay practices.
In compliance with Switzerland pay transparency legislation, compensation for this role is based on objective criteria and is aligned with our company-wide salary register. We are committed to ensuring equal pay for work of equal value.

Fraud Warning: How to Identify Impersonated Cytokinetics Job Postings and Offers
Recently, there have been fraudulent employment offers being sent to candidates on behalf of Cytokinetics. Please be advised that all legitimate offers from Cytokinetics will come directly from our official email domain (Cytokinetics.com) and will only be made after completing a formal interview process.
Here are some ways to check for authenticity:
We do not conduct job interviews through non-standard text messaging applications
We will never request personal information such as banking details until after an official offer has been accepted and verified
We will never request that you purchase equipment or other items when interviewing or hiring
